Season 1 volume 3 of S-Generations is here. Episodes 6-8 are part of this volume. Vol.3 is a calm setup of episodes before the action packed season finale that takes places in episodes 9-12 of volume 4. In these three episodes Chaos continues to plot onward. Chaos has been seemingly unstoppable so far in this season. HJA starts to rethink where it is headed and if changes need to be done. HJA supers, especially Justice and Judge seem troubled after the Chaos attack on their HQ. Neutral Alliance is tired of sitting on the sidelines, but as they are held back by their creed, what can they do to stop Chaos's momentum? Romantic relations of old and new take part in the pages of this volume, and in general these three episodes focus more on certain supers on individual level. Episode 6 - Aftermath
In episode 6 we follow the aftermath of Chaos's attack on HJA HQ. After losing all of the human members of the HJA HQ's skeleton crew, plus losing Executioner during the same event, HJA now finds itself in need of changes on many levels. Chaos is celebrating their successful attack on the HJA HQ, but they are already looking onward to the next step in Native's grand plan. Neutral Alliance still keeps its distance between the Chaos versus HJA war, but finds itself pulled more into it. Episode 7 - Quiet before the storm
In episode 7 HJA does hard decisions, and tries to move forward from Chaos's attack on their HQ. Justice is still troubled by her mistakes during Chaos's attack on HJA HQ. River and Poison Bloom cope with having to be the ones to take the blame for Chaos's successful attack on their HQ. HJA human members have decisions to make, as there are changes happening within the HJA leadership. Life in Nation of Waru and Chaos guild is better than ever. Neutral Alliance seems to be getting ready to make their first move, but they first have some internal decisions that need to be finalized. Chaos reveals next step of its grand plan. Meanwhile, some supers find comfort in each other. Episode 8 - Tournament announcement
In episode 8 Chaos finally reveals details regarding the tournament that servers as the next phase of Native's grand plan. Chaos provokes the other two factions into taking the bait. What is the tournament all about? That will be revealed in this episode. HJA sees the tournament as a way to get Executioner back, and for Justice to redeem herself. Chaos seems confident that they will be able to use the tournament to kill HJA supers, and even Neutral Alliance supers, and all of that without there being repercussions for Chaos. Neutral Alliance seems to take the announcement of the tournament as a positive development, but why? That will all be revealed in this episode. By the end of the episode, all of the fights for the tournament will be announced, and supers fighting in the tournament will come face to face with their opponents. Season finale in episodes 9-12 will be an action packed, as the tournament starts in episode 9. With episode 8's ending, the calm period is officially over, and the storm is about to start, as the tournament is only days away from starting.
